site stats

Python pandas outer join

Webkey order unlike pandas. outer: use union of keys from both frames, like a SQL full outer join; sort keys. lexicographically. inner: use intersection of keys from both frames, like a SQL inner join; not preserve the order of the left keys unlike pandas. on: Column or index level names to join on. These must be found in both DataFrames. If on ... WebNov 27, 2024 · 1 Answer. It seems you need combine_first with set_index for match by indices created by columns EmpID: df = df_first.set_index ('EmpID').combine_first …

Pandas Join vs. Merge. What Do They Do And When Should We …

WebOct 29, 2024 · Both join and union are used to combine data sets, however, the result set of a join is a horizontal combination of the dataset where a result set of a union is a vertical combination of data set. In Pandas for a horizontal combination we have merge () and join (), whereas for vertical combination we can use concat () and append (). WebApr 15, 2024 · 包含:Python 基础教程、10个编程技巧、Python高级编程、优化算法、实例学习Numpy与Matplotlib、实例学习pandas、机器学习、深度学习、梯度下降、实验等等等等人工智能实战——从Python入门到机器学习资料大全。 tearlest https://mp-logistics.net

Pandas Merge DataFrames Explained Examples

Webmerge is a function in the pandas namespace, and it is also available as a DataFrame instance method merge (), with the calling DataFrame being implicitly considered the left … WebApr 15, 2024 · 包含:Python 基础教程、10个编程技巧、Python高级编程、优化算法、实例学习Numpy与Matplotlib、实例学习pandas、机器学习、深度学习、梯度下降、实验等 … WebMay 25, 2024 · Outer Join returns all records from both the left or right dataframes. When rows in one dataframe do not match another dataframe, the joined dataframe will have … tearless sunscreen

Python Pandas Join Python Pandas Join Methods with …

Category:Learn to Merge and Join DataFrames with Pandas and Python

Tags:Python pandas outer join

Python pandas outer join

Outer Join in Pandas - TidyPython

WebHTML Quiz CSS Quiz JavaScript Quiz Python Quiz SQL Quiz PHP Quiz Java Quiz C Quiz C++ Quiz C# Quiz jQuery Quiz React.js Quiz MySQL Quiz Bootstrap 5 Quiz Bootstrap 4 … WebNov 9, 2024 · When merging by attributes, you are actually using the pandas merge (or join) method or function (see its docstring: https: ... This method has a how keyword to specify whether to do a left/inner/outer/right join: gdf.merge(df, on='key', how='left') Share. Improve this answer. Follow

Python pandas outer join

Did you know?

WebJan 24, 2024 · Conclusion. Let’s do a quick review: We can use join and merge to combine 2 dataframes.; The join method works best when we are joining dataframes on their indexes (though you can specify another column to join on for the left dataframe).; The merge method is more versatile and allows us to specify columns besides the index to join on … WebDec 19, 2024 · In the below code, we used the indicator to find the rows which are ‘Left_only’ and subset the merged dataset, and assign it to df. finally, we retrieve the part which is only in our first data frame df1. the output is antijoin of the two data frames. Python3. import pandas as pd. # anti-join. df1 = pd.DataFrame ( {.

WebOuter join in pandas: Returns all rows from both tables, join records from the left which have matching keys in the right table.When there is no Matching from any table NaN will … WebDataFrame.join(other, on=None, how='left', lsuffix='', rsuffix='', sort=False, validate=None) [source] #. Join columns of another DataFrame. Join columns with other DataFrame either on index or on a key column. Efficiently join multiple DataFrame objects by index at once … See also. DataFrame.loc. Label-location based indexer for selection by label. … Parameters right DataFrame or named Series. Object to merge with. how {‘left’, … pandas.DataFrame.fillna# DataFrame. fillna (value = None, *, method = None, axis = … pandas.DataFrame.groupby# DataFrame. groupby (by = None, axis = 0, level = … pandas.DataFrame.apply# DataFrame. apply (func, axis = 0, raw = False, … pandas.DataFrame.hist# DataFrame. hist (column = None, by = None, grid = True, … Use a str, numpy.dtype, pandas.ExtensionDtype or Python type … pandas.DataFrame.query# DataFrame. query (expr, *, inplace = False, ** …

WebSep 14, 2024 · Python Server Side Programming Programming. To merge Pandas DataFrame, use the merge () function. The outer join is implemented on both the … WebAug 26, 2024 · Merging data in tables. If you need to keep all columns from the left and right tables, and perform inner joining, Pandas allows you to perform functions like merge: df1.merge (df2, left_on= 'lkey', right_on= 'rkey') By default, merge uses the inner variant of table union. In this case, you will have A lice, Brian, Joe, Jessica, and lkey, age ...

WebApr 25, 2024 · pandas merge(): Combining Data on Common Columns or Indices. The first technique that you’ll learn is merge().You can use merge() anytime you want functionality …

WebTo implement an outer join in pandas with the merge() function, pass 'outer' to the how parameter. df_merged = pd ... The code examples and results presented in this tutorial have been implemented in a Jupyter Notebook with a python (version 3.8.3) kernel having pandas version 1.0.5. Subscribe to our newsletter for more informative guides and ... tearletWebNov 17, 2024 · I found (How do I merge two data frames in Python Pandas?), but do not get the expected result. I have these two CSV files: # f1.csv num ano 76971 1975 76969 1975 76968 1975 76966 1975 76964 1975 76963 1975 76960 1975 t earl gator new orleansWebFeb 27, 2024 · Key Takeaways. Joins in pandas refer to the many different ways functions in Python are used to join two dataframes. The four main types of joins in pandas are: … t earl gatorsWebOct 16, 2024 · pandas does not provide this functionality directly. But we can engineer the steps pretty quickly. Semi-join Pandas. Semi-joins are helpful when you want to subset your data based on observations in other tables. Semi-joins: 1. Returns the intersection of two tables, similar to an inner join. 2. Returns only the columns from the left table, not ... tearless youtubetear liftWebJan 9, 2024 · 4. By using pandas concat() pandas concat() method is the least used to join two DataFrames. It is mainly used to append DataFrames Rows. however, it can also be … tear ligament in spanishWebDec 19, 2024 · Method 1: Using full keyword. This is used to join the two PySpark dataframes with all rows and columns using full keyword. Syntax: dataframe1.join (dataframe2,dataframe1.column_name == dataframe2.column_name,”full”).show () Example: Python program to join two dataframes based on the ID column. tear ligament breast